We are currently seeking an Entry-Level IT Support Technician to join our team. In this role, you will be the first point of contact for technical support across both office and manufacturing environments, helping ensure our engineers, operators, and staff can work efficiently with minimal downtime.

Duties & Responsibilities
• Provide first-level IT support for hardware, software, network, and user access issues across office and manufacturing environments
• Diagnose and resolve issues with Windows workstations, laptops, peripherals, and basic connectivity (VPN, Wi-Fi, LAN)
• Set up, configure, and deploy computers, printers, mobile devices, and other user equipment
• Manage user accounts, password resets, permissions, and onboarding/offboarding activities in Active Directory
• Log, track, and escalate support requests through the IT ticketing system
• Install software, perform updates, and assist with patch management
• Support manufacturing floor technology such as barcode scanners, label printers, and inspection systems
• Maintain IT asset inventory, documentation, and system records
• Follow company IT policies, procedures, and security standards
• Assist with special projects and provide general support to the IT team

Qualifications
• 0–2 years of IT support, helpdesk, internship, or related technical experience
• High school diploma or GED required; Associate's degree, technical training, or certifications preferred
• Working knowledge of Windows 10/11 and Microsoft 365
• Basic understanding of networking concepts such as TCP/IP, DNS, and DHCP
• Experience with Active Directory or similar user management systems preferred
• Strong troubleshooting, communication, and customer service skills
• Ability to manage multiple priorities in a fast-paced manufacturing environment
• Familiarity with ERP or MES systems is a plus
• CompTIA A+, Network+, or similar certifications are a plus


We are an ITAR-compliant facility, and all employees must meet ITAR eligibility requirements.
